Overview

Found in Giurgiu, Romania, Podul Doamnei is classified as a small village in public datasets. Geographically it lies in the northern hemisphere at a temperate latitude (44.308°, 25.745°). Census-style estimates put the resident count near 582. The latitude suggests four distinct seasons with warm summers and cold winters. Solar-resource estimates put the area at about 1,397 kWh/m² of solar irradiance per year with sunshine for roughly 55% of daylight hours.
